How long is a roadtrip?
If you haven’t been on a long road trip before, get ready for the trip of a lifetime. Most cross-country road trips take between 36 hours along the southern United States. Northern road trips from New England to the Pacific Northwest take approximately 45 hours as there is more terrain to cover.
Will my car survive a road trip?
Most cars that have passed their state inspection and run fine every day should be good to go on a road trip, Complete Car Comfort points out. However, cars that need constant repairs and new parts when they’re at home probably shouldn’t go on long drives.

What should you wear on a long car ride?
Wear casual, easy pieces in fabrics that resist wrinkling, such as wool or polyester and other synthetics. Drawstring pants with a wrap top or short-sleeved polo shirt, a long sundress or leggings and a tunic are all comfortable options that don’t look like gym wear.

How often should you stop on a road trip?
As a general rule, it’s best to take a break of at least 15 minutes every two hours, and to not drive for more than eight hours in a day, to ensure you stay alert and avoid the associated risks of driving for too long without a rest.
How many miles should I drive a day on a road trip?
You should not drive for more than 9 hours a day, excluding breaks. For every 4.5 hours driving you should take breaks amounting to 45 minutes. For long-distance driving, this means you can drive around 500 miles safely in a day.

Do long trips hurt cars?
Depreciation Costs: A long road trip can inflict costly damage on your car, even if you don’t notice it right away. Every mile results in a certain amount of wear and tear to the engine, the tires and other moving parts. … Lease Penalties: Folks who lease their car might also shy away from long trips.
How long can a car run non stop?
A car can drive continuously for approximately 8-9 hours before it will require refueling, depending on its tank capacity. There is no mechanical limit on how long a car can drive without stopping, provided it is well maintained, refueled, and has sufficient engine lubrication.

How many outfits should I pack for a 2 week trip?
Plan on bringing four shirts per week, and two jackets to layer for warmth (if you’re traveling to a cool or cold destination). For a two-week trip, you need four bottoms and eight tops. Pack one or two dresses if you plan on going anywhere fancy, and bring athletic gear if you think you’ll hike or exercise.
How many pajamas Should I pack for 2 weeks?
Bring about a week’s worth of clothing. This means about seven shirts, two or three pairs of bottoms and two or three sets of pajamas.
